Read more– opens a dialog boxEach review score is between 1 and 10. To get the overall score you see, we add up all the review scores we’ve received and divide that total by the number of them. We use a weighted review system, which means the more recent the review, the bigger the impact on the total review score calculation. Guests can also give separate “subscores” in crucial areas like location, cleanliness, staff, comfort, facilities, value, and free Wifi. Note that guests submit their subscores and overall scores independently, so there’s no direct link between them.

Good location in the city centre close to a supermarket, Iracema Beach, the Cathedral and public transport (there are frequent and quick buses that take you to Meireles and Beira Mar otherwise it is a 25/30 minute walk), in front of the hostel you can find a couple of museums, a cultural centre and a night market with food stalls. Good Wi-Fi, A/C is on only at night-time, the shared kitchen is decently equipped and the staff are very friendly and helpful.

ChileIt's not a hostel in the sense of a tourist/backpacker hostel. They mostly cater for Brazilian transitory workers. Nobody spoke English or Spanish. There was no information or maps for tourists. The place is small, a kitchen living room and a small outdoor area. The bbq was not in use and the oven did not work. And a bad choice for smokers as you had to ask reception to open the gate each time to go out. The rooms were separated into male and female - not a deal breaker but as a couple, my partner could not enter my room to get something from a bag, even during the day. The air conditioning was turned off from 7am to 7pm which meant that lying on the bed during the day was uncomfortable. Also they had no ventilator in the living, which was too hot night and day for our liking.
Toilets were clean. And the price was on the cheap side.

United StatesInside the kitchen cabinets could use a deep clean, and the installation of one more countertop (for preparing food) could be a game changer (to make the kitchen more functional). A couple more seat hammocks could be a nice addition to the patio area!
I thoroughly enjoyed my stay here, mostly thanks to the incredible team of people running the hostel. Jade is a talented, hard working entrepreneur, as are Lucas and his lovely sister (whose name I wrote down but since lost! Thayssa?) The laid back, welcoming staff and the equally friendly guests (all Brazilians while I was here), made the atmosphere quite pleasant. The kitchen was well equipped, everything was kept clean, and the WiFi worked consistently. The space is a bit of a squeeze on the busier nights, but it was nice to have a bed with a curtain, a locker and a consequent sense of privacy. The air conditioner running all night was quite a comfy luxury (a necessity in hot Fortaleza!) Just across the plaza from the hostel, you can visit the cool cultural center Dragao do Mar to catch an artsy film, or go to the library (also mercifully air conditioned: nice to sit and read rather than walk around in the ninety degree afternoon!) You can walk about eighteen more minutes and be at the popular Iracema beach, great for people watching. The area seems to be safe for strolling before it gets really late, I generally felt safe all over Fortaleza but always keeping an eye out. There are many shops, restaurants and other ammenities nearby, and I highly recommend a vegetarian restaurant about fifteen minutes from here called Centro Cultural Annapurna: it is honestly the best restaurant meal I`ve had in Brazil (all you can eat lunch for twenty six reais!)
